Journeying through All Seasons
In extreme winter
does it open its eyes
to the world
so eager to welcome it,
with flowers and flowers
of thousands types and shapes,
colours and smiles,
alongwith music and dance
to celebrate its birth.
Right from day one,
it embarks on its journey,
moving day by day,
with sure, measured steps,
and before long,
leaving the cold, foggy days behind
it enters the spring zone,
the season of plants and flowers.
And then, for some hard months,
the hardest rather,
with summer days, hot and dry,
parched and devastating;
puffing and panting,
but unrelenting, it keeps moving
looking skywards for solace,
with hope.
Hope pays,
when patches of clouds
appear in the sky, crawling in,
gathering from all sides.
The monsoon arrives,
raining and soaking,
quenching its thirst,
soothing the eyes
with land in its sparkling,
newly washed lush green attire.
The journey continues
through the autumn,
with trees and plants
shedding old, yellow, brown and dry leaves
to make room for fresh, nascent shoots…
youthful leaves, to go for another year.
And finally, the winter again! .
Fog and dew, freezing air and snow.
It’s opportune time to bid farewell,
It’s mere twelve months journey coming to end,
and soon, about to lapse into history.
And the world moves on, in its stride,
on a cheerful, festive note,
to welcome the new year
with hope and wishes for the best, for all!
Year after year!
Chanting ‘Happy New Year!’
